What does an Entry Level Reliability Engineer do?

An Entry Level Reliability Engineer helps ensure that products, systems, or processes operate reliably and meet quality standards. They assist in analyzing failure data, identifying root causes of issues, and working with senior engineers to improve designs or maintenance procedures. Their tasks often include running tests, collecting data, and maintaining documentation. Entry level roles focus on learning industry standards and supporting projects that enhance reliability and performance.

What are the key skills and qualifications needed to thrive as an Entry Level Reliability Engineer, and why are they important?

To thrive as an Entry Level Reliability Engineer, you need a background in engineering (such as mechanical, electrical, or industrial), strong analytical skills, and a basic understanding of reliability principles and failure analysis. Familiarity with tools like reliability modeling software, root cause analysis methods, and Computerized Maintenance Management Systems (CMMS) is commonly expected. Attention to detail, effective communication, and a collaborative mindset are standout soft skills in this role. These competencies are vital for ensuring equipment reliability, minimizing downtime, and supporting continuous improvement initiatives in technical environments.

What is the difference between Entry Level Reliability Engineer vs Maintenance Technician?

AspectEntry Level Reliability EngineerMaintenance Technician
Required CredentialsBachelor's in engineering or related field; certifications like Certified Reliability Engineer (CRE) beneficialHigh school diploma or technical training; certifications like HVAC, electrical, or mechanical licenses
Work EnvironmentOffice and plant floor; data analysis and equipment monitoringPrimarily plant floor; hands-on equipment repair and maintenance
Employer & Industry UsageManufacturing, energy, aerospace; focus on system reliability and performanceManufacturing, facilities, industrial plants; focus on equipment upkeep
Common Search & ComparisonYesYes

The Entry Level Reliability Engineer focuses on analyzing data, improving system reliability, and preventing failures, often requiring a degree in engineering. In contrast, Maintenance Technicians perform hands-on repairs and routine maintenance. While both roles support operational efficiency, the Reliability Engineer emphasizes analysis and planning, whereas the Technician emphasizes direct equipment repair.

What types of projects and responsibilities can an Entry Level Reliability Engineer expect during their first year on the job?

As an Entry Level Reliability Engineer, you will typically start by supporting senior engineers in collecting and analyzing equipment performance data, conducting root cause analyses for failures, and assisting with preventive maintenance planning. You may be tasked with monitoring asset health, updating reliability databases, and participating in team meetings to discuss improvement strategies. Over time, you’ll take on more independent projects, such as developing reliability models or leading smaller failure investigations, which helps build your technical expertise and teamwork skills. This collaborative environment offers valuable exposure to different engineering disciplines and sets a strong foundation for career advancement.

Responsibilities

This role is an entry level Test Engineer position for CalAmp mobile devices supporting internal telematics device testing tools and data platforms within the Vehicle Engineering group.

Core Responsibilities

  • Develop code to extract data elements from multiple 3rd party sources including Excel, MS Access, JSON, XML, or PDF files.
    • This code needs to create intermediate files or common format using Excel that can be ingested into an SQL database.

    • Assist with the ingestion of this data into the SQL database.

  • Maintain and enhance existing internal C# diagnostic and automation applications used to support telematics device validation and communication workflows.
    • MQTT broker integrations, topic subscription/publish flows, and routing
    • Serial communication subsystems: .NET COM interfaces, USB/COM detection, async port management, retry/fault-recovery logic
    • CAN and J1939 data capture, decoding, logging, filtering, and replay
  • Support automated test execution software used to validate embedded communication behavior and system functionality.
    • Loading and running modular XML test definitions

    • Improving execution reliability, reporting clarity, and logging traceability

    • Debugging communication paths across CAN, MQTT, serial, and server interfaces

Qualifications

Must Haves

  • Bachelor's degree in Computer Science, Electrical Engineering, or related field

  • Proficiency in C# and Python

  • Working knowledge of serial communication (COM/USB) fundamentals

  • Proficiency in MS Excel: formulas, pivot tables, data formatting

  • Excellent communication and interpersonal skills

Strong Pluses

  • Experience with distributed IoT communication:

    • MQTT publish/subscribe patterns

    • Broker-based device telemetry flows

    • TLS, authentication, and topic security models

  • Familiarity with vehicle and embedded communication buses:

    • J1939, J1708/J1587, CAN, CAN FD

  • Exposure to debugging tools:

    • CANalyzer, CANoe, MQTTX, Postman

  • Familiarity with IP networks and routing

  • Experience with cellular modems, GPS technology, Wi-Fi, and Bluetooth/BLE

This position provides hands-on experience with modern IoT communication stacks, telematics test environments, and software-driven automation for embedded devices. You will work closely with engineering to support and evolve internal communication test frameworks, data processing flows, and test automation logic.
